About This Role

Howe & Howe Technologies is seeking talented mechanical engineers to join our team. As a mechanical engineer you will perform a variety of assignments including detailed mechanical design, engineering analysis and system integration design. A strong candidate will possess a broad knowledge base in multiple engineering disciplines and be able to operate in a fast-paced R&D environment. Responsibilities

  • Develop imaginative, thorough, practicable technical solutions to a wide range of difficult engineering problems.
  • Contribute to concept development as part of internal cross functional design teams, including prototyping and production support.
  • Generate statements of work and monitor outside contractor performance
  • Conduct liaison activities with sub-contractors and external manufactures as well as internal and external customers at all levels.
  • Oversee unit level testing and integration activities performed by junior staff, ensuring accuracy and completeness.
  • Perform detailed design of mechanical structures and subsystems using solid modeling, drafting, requirements analysis, mechanical analysis including structural and thermal, drafting and tolerance analysis.
  • Prepare high quality engineering documentation such as specifications and drawings to support the fabrication team and sub-contractors.
  • Drive tasks to completion independently

Specific to Level II Engineer:

  • All qualifications above, plus experience with mechanism development, generating free body diagrams, performing basic static/dynamic/structural hand calculations, prototyping, packaging, and performance specifications.
  • Bachelor's Degree in Mechanical Engineering with 2+ years of related experience, Master’s Degree with 1+ years related experience

Specific to Level III Engineer:

  • All qualifications above, plus working knowledge of ANSI Y 14.5 dimensioning and tolerancing to develop meaningful design documentation.
  • Bachelor's Degree in Mechanical Engineering with 5+ years of related experience, Master’s Degree with 3+ years related experience
  • Ability to lead design efforts & project teams
  • Able to obtain/maintain a government secret security clearance

Specific to Level IV Engineer:

  • All qualifications above, plus experience serving as a project lead and mentoring others required
  • Bachelor's Degree in Mechanical Engineering with 10 years related work experience; Master’s Degree with 8 or more years related work experience preferred

About Textron

Textron Inc. is a multi-industry company that leverages its global network of aircraft, defense, industrial and finance businesses to provide customers with innovative solutions and services. Textron is known around the world for its powerful brands such as Bell, Cessna, Beechcraft, Pipistrel, Jacobsen, Kautex, Lycoming, E-Z-GO, and Textron Systems.
